HB2414 Summary

  • Allows 16-year-olds to preregister to vote through the online voter registration system or electronic voter registration portals, with registration held in abeyance until they reach voting age.

  • Expands the State Board of Elections' authority to receive voter registration information through electronic voter registration portals, not just the Board's website.

  • Lowers the age requirement for completing voter registration forms from 17 years old to 16 years old, deeming individuals 16 and older competent to execute and attest to registration forms.

  • Requires preregistration to be completed exclusively through the online voter registration system or electronic voter registration portal.
